Aster introduces Machi mode, rewarding users for liquidation events

Aster, a decentralized crypto exchange platform, today introduced Machi Mode, a new feature that rewards users with points for experiencing liquidation events on leveraged positions.
The gamified feature transforms trading losses into competitive opportunities by awarding liquidation points and creating leaderboards for users who get liquidated. Aster designed the mode to turn what are traditionally considered negative trading outcomes into rewarding experiences.
Machi Mode draws inspiration from Machi Big Brother, a prominent crypto trader known for frequent position liquidations on platforms like Hyperliquid. The trader’s activity pattern influenced Aster’s decision to gamify liquidation events.
